At Martin-Baker, we don’t just engineer aerospace components; we build the ultimate insurance policy for pilots. To date, our ejection and crashworthy seats have saved over 7,805 lives. We are looking for a skilled Field Service Engineer to join our Product and Engineering Support team. This isn’t a desk job—you’ll be the face of Martin-Baker on the hangar floor, providing world-class technical support to military and civil aviation customers across the globe.
The Role
- You will be responsible for the maintenance, repair, and trial installation of ejection seats and aircraft canopy systems.
- Global Support: Travel internationally for deployments ranging from one to several weeks.
- Technical Mastery: Perform hands-on repairs and maintenance on ejection seats and explosive canopy cords.
- Trial Installations (TIs): Collaborate with Design Engineers and Human Factors specialists to retrofit seats into aircraft.
- Customer Liaison: Manage high-pressure on-site interactions, providing technical solutions and managing expectations for military and civil clients.
- Precision: Maintain strict tool control and follow complex engineering drawings and technical manuals.
The Ideal Candidate
- You are a disciplined technician who thrives in autonomous, high-stakes environments.
- You take pride in your “hand skills” and have the diplomatic touch needed to handle complex customer relations.
Must-Haves
- Experience: Proven background in the Aerospace or Aeronautical industry.
- Education: HNC, BTEC, or NVQ Level 3/4 in Mechanical or Aerospace Engineering.
- Technical Aptitude: Exceptional mechanical “hand skills” and the ability to interpret complex engineering documentation.
- Mindset: A willingness to travel extensively and work independently after training.
- Communication: Professionalism to manage difficult customer interactions on-site.
Nice-to-Haves
- Military background (specifically RAF Armament trade or similar).
- Direct experience with ejection seat maintenance or canopy fitting.
- Experience in helicopter or aircraft line maintenance.
